Question: If xy = 1, what is the value of \(\frac{2^{(x + y)^2}}{2^{(x-y)^2}}\)?
- 2
- 4
- 8
- 16
- 32
Correct Answer: D
Approach Solution (1):
\(\frac{2^{(x + y)^2}}{2^{(x-y)^2}}=2^{(x + y)^2-(x-y)^2}=2^{(x+y+x+y)(x+y-x+y)}=2^{(2x)(2y)}=2^{4xy}=2^4=16\)
Approach Solution (2):
\(\frac{2^{(x + y)^2}}{2^{(x-y)^2}}\)
\(=\frac{2^{x^2+y^2+2xy}}{2^{x^2+y^2-2xy}}\)
\(=2^{(x^2+y^2+2xy)-(x^2+y^2-2xy)}\)
\(=2^{x^2+y^2+2xy-x^2-y^2+2xy}\)
\(=2^{4xy}=2^4=16\)
